Thousands of servicemen desert from Ukrainian army

By Vladimir V. Sytin
The Ukrainian Times

According to Anatoliy Matios, chief military prosecutor of Ukraine, 10,000 Ukrainian servicemen are suspected of desertion. In addition, 1,468 Ukrainian servicemen are prosecuted for evasion of military service.

More than 15,000 former Ukrainian servicemen have decided to go over to the Russian army after the reunification of Crimea with Russia.
